创龙科技
直播中

许印固

7年用户 185经验值
私信 关注

程序烧写的三个文件有什么区别?

[tr]

硬件平台:创龙Spartan-6平台
想实现串口程序下载烧写。具体思路:自定义协议,通过串口接收二进制文件(program.ais),然后烧写至nandflash。nandflash的操作主要依赖nandlib。
问题:烧写完后不能启动。
然后通过程序读取了写入的nandflash的内容,save memory文件为program.bin。
后来通过创龙烧写历程完成后读取的nandflash的内容作为对比,save memory文件为programOK.bin。
对比三个文件感觉程序部门没有什么区别。文件见附件。


[/tr]

回帖(9)

廖阿朋

2019-9-16 12:31:39
您好,您这边用的是Spartan-6的核心板?还是OMAPL138平台的?我们有提供基于串口烧写程序到nand的文档。
举报

高若琰

2019-9-16 12:47:13



您好。是Spartan-6的核心板。那方便发我一下文档吗?

举报

李茜

2019-9-16 13:02:38
现在Spartan6的核心板还没有通过串口来烧写的,我们一般都是通过下载器来烧写的。
OMAPL138或者OMAPL138F现在都支持通过串口来烧写,如果有需要的话可以加一下我的QQ,我把这部分串口烧写的文档发给您。
之后L138F的核心板还可以在ARM启动之后,运行烧写脚本来烧写FPGA端的程序。
举报

许青云

2019-9-16 13:31:39
具体您这样的思路我这边也不确定是否可行,我司FPGA端暂没有这种烧写方式。FPGA端程序的烧写,大多是通过下载器来下载。您现在是自己设计的底板没有下载器接口吗?
举报

更多回帖

发帖
×
20
完善资料,
赚取积分